Administrative cases against riot participants in Makhachkala sent to court

The Karabudakhkent District Court received 37 protocols against participants of the riots at the Makhachkala airport under the article on violating the procedure for holding protests; in 14 cases decisions on punishment have already been made.

The Kavkaz.Realii* publication drew attention to the protocols that were received by the Karabudakhkent District Court under an administrative article on violation of the established procedure for holding public events by interfering with the operation of transport infrastructure (Part 6.1 of Article 20.2 of the Code of Administrative Offences).

As follows from the information on the court’s website, in total, the court received 37 administrative protocols under this article. For 14 of them, a decision has already been made to impose an administrative penalty, according to the court’s website. The punishment under it is a fine of 10 to 20 thousand rubles, up to 120 hours of compulsory labor, or up to 15 days of arrest.
